Local Sustainability Company, greeNEWit, Wins Social Entrepreneurship Award from the Horizon Foundation

COLUMBIA, MD - greeNEWit, an energy efficiency company that provides energy and water saving upgrades that helps homeowners and renters reduce energy consumption and save money on utility bills, is being recognized by the local community in Howard County. The company is receiving the Horizon Foundation's Shirley Collier Giraffe Award that was created to honor the Foundation's immediate past board chair and as a way to recognize local organizations that ‘stick their neck out’ as social entrepreneurs.

The Horizon Foundation considered numerous local organizations and businesses for the $2,000 prize, but ultimately selected greeNEWit for their contributions to the regional economy and their commitment to giving back to the community. In particular, greeNEWit's "local to global" campaign and the OUR Schools Program made them worth recipients of this award.

“We're determined to reinvest the prize money into an initiative that will truly make an impact,” greeNEWit Co-Founder Josh Notes said. “Our intent is to tie this directly into the Agents of Change Program at greeNEWit that will provide four students with 10 weeks of social entrepreneurship training. This program will provide these students with important career skills and instill a passion in them for entrepreneurship and sustainable living while they get hands on experience as social entrepreneurs.”

greeNEWit will be recognized at the Horizon Foundation Annual Meeting from 9:00 a.m. to noon on June 4, 2013, taking place at Howard Community College, 10901 Little Patuxent Pkwy, Columbia, Maryland.

About the Horizon Foundation
The Horizon Foundation is an independent philanthropy dedicated to improving the health and wellness of people living or working in Howard County, Maryland. They invest in strategic grants and initiatives to achieve the greatest impact in the community.
